Ogi Deli Bar & Pintxos is a unique gastronomic space in Elko that brings a piece of European culture to the heart of the USA. This venue harmoniously blends the format of a traditional Basque eatery with a modern American deli bar.

The establishment is renowned for its attention to detail and authenticity. It serves the famous pintxos—small snacks typical of northern Spanish bars—as well as hearty sandwiches on freshly baked bread. It is more than just a place to eat; it is an important cultural hub reflecting the heritage of Basque immigrants who settled in Nevada.

History & Facts
The history of Ogi Deli Bar & Pintxos is inextricably linked to the rich cultural heritage brought to Elko by immigrants from the Basque Country. Since the mid-19th century, this region of the USA has been home to many Basque shepherds, whose traditions are carefully preserved today.
The name "Ogi" itself translates from Basque as "bread," highlighting a loyalty to roots and an emphasis on simple yet high-quality ingredients. The establishment was envisioned as a place where European culinary traditions meet American hospitality, creating a unique cultural bridge.
